: High-end brands like Benjamin Moore and Sherwin-Williams often cost significantly more (approx. $68/gal) compared to Behr ($39–$40/gal), despite similar or sometimes lower performance scores in simulated weather tests. 2. Lead Paint Hazards & Safety Reports
